Braided line equivalent to mono.

You’ll need roughly 260 yards of 20-pound braid to fill your spool properly, and that’s going to get expensive fast. But if you back that braid with mono, using a standard 150-yard spool of braid and another 100 or so yards of mono, you’ll cut your line costs considerably.

When I switched to a 40lb braid that was equivalent diameter to a 10lb mono the problem went away.What is 30Lb Braid Equivalent to Mono? Braid and mono have different diameters for a given lb test. For example, 30lb braid has a diameter of 0.011″, while 30lb mono has a diameter of 0.024″. This means that braid is much thinner than mono for the same pound test, which can be an advantage or disadvantage depending on the application.Spider wire 20 pound braid is 6 pound mono diameter. Monofilament: a single strand of nylon and often referred to simply as "mono;". Fluorocarbon: A single strand of polyvinylidene fluoride. Microfilament: Fused or braided strands of ultra-high-molecular-weight polyethylene and commonly referred to as "braid" or "braided" line. Monofilament (Mono) Mono is the most commonly used type of fishing line by a large margin. Mono is the cheapest fishing line to buy which lends to its extensive use. Mono is typically half to 1/3 the cost of braided line or fluorocarbon. It is also arguably the most universal in its uses.

A fluorocarbon line has a shelf life of 5-8 years, monofilament has a shelf life of 2-3 years, and a braided line has a self-life up to 10 years. It’s also one of the most reliable knots you can use to join any 2 …Monofilament (Mono) Fluorocarbon (Fluoro) Braided (Braid) From my data, it seems braided line tends to have a 35-45% smaller diameter than monofilament and fluorocarbon lines. At a 6lb test, mono and fluoro lines have a diameter of about 0.009 inches, while braided line has a diameter of 0.005 inches, which makes it considerably thinner ...Superline Mono Equivalent (Trilene Braid / Mono) 20lb / 6lb 30lb / 8lb 40lb / 10lb 50lb / 12lb 65lb / 14lb 80lb / 15lb. Braided Line to Equivalent Monofilament - Diameter & Strength. Braid has a smaller diameter than monofilament, fluorocarbon and other lines. Its usually ¼ - ⅓ the size of other lines, which means you can spool at lot more braided line than mono or fluorocarbon onto your reel. Types of Braided Line for UK Sea Fishing. Koike Deep Green Braided Line - This is a great all-round braided line for anglers fishing around the British Isles. This dark green braided line is only 0.18mm in diameter and yet retains a 20lb breaking strain. This braided line is supplied on a 250 metre (273 yard) spool priced at only £14.49.Although braided line is stronger, mono is more abrasion resistant. Converting fishing line diameter from millimeters (mm) to pound test (lb) is approximate and can vary by line material. As a rough guide, a 0.28 mm line is approximately 6 lb, while a 0.45 mm line is roughly 18 lb.
